Robert Whitman’s ‘Passport,’ in Two States at Once – NYTimes.com
Nice article in the Times about Whitman’s latest piece. I built and ran the video network that connected the two locations for the performance. Scenes from each location were transmitted and shown live in the other location. Robert Whitman’s ‘Passport,’ … Continue reading

Whitman’s Passport
The New York Times did a short writeup on the Whitman/Dia Passport performance that I have been working on. I’m putting together the system to transport the live video between each of the locations. We’ll be using bonded 3G connections … Continue reading
